LED lighting is gaining popularity due to its energy efficiency and durability, leading to increased adoption in vehicles. Halogen lighting remains a common choice in many vehicles, while xenon lighting is known for its brightness and has a niche market. In terms of vehicle type, passenger cars hold a significant share in the market, but there is a growing demand for automotive lighting in commercial vehicles as well. Headlights are a crucial application segment, followed by side lights, interior lights, and rear lights, each serving specific purposes in enhancing visibility and safety on the road. Smart Thermostat Market Segmentation and Market Companies

Segments

- Type: The smart thermostat market can be segmented based on type into standalone smart thermostats and networked smart thermostats. Standalone smart thermostats are standalone devices that do not require additional components to function, while networked smart thermostats are connected to a larger network or smart home system.
- Component: The components segment includes display, temperature sensor, humidity sensor, motion sensor, and others. Each component plays a crucial role in the functionality and efficiency of smart thermostats.
- End-User: The end-user segment includes residential, commercial, and industrial sectors. Smart thermostats are increasingly being adopted in residential buildings for energy efficiency and convenience. In the commercial and industrial sectors, these devices help in optimizing heating and cooling systems for cost savings and sustainability.
- Technology: The technology segment comprises Wi-Fi, Zigbee, Bluetooth, and others. Advancements in wireless communication technologies have enabled smart thermostats to be more connected and responsive to user preferences.

Market Players

- Google LLC: Google's Nest Learning Thermostat is a prominent player in the smart thermostat market, offering advanced features such as learning user preferences and energy-saving algorithms.
- Ecobee Inc: Ecobee's smart thermostats are known for their remote sensors, enabling users to monitor and adjust temperatures in multiple rooms for personalized comfort.
- Honeywell International Inc: Honeywell offers a range of smart thermostats with features like geofencing, voice control, and energy usage reports for improved efficiency.
- Emerson Electric Co: Emerson's Sensi line of smart thermostats are popular for their easy installation and integration with popular smart home platforms.
- Johnson Controls International plc: Johnson Controls provides smart thermostats for both residential and commercial applications, focusing on energy management and building automation solutions.

Another significant development in the smart thermostat market is the integration of artificial intelligence (AI) and machine learning algorithms into thermostat systems. These technologies enable smart thermostats to learn user preferences, adapt to changing environmental conditions, and adjust heating and cooling settings automatically. By leveraging AI, smart thermostats can predict user behavior, optimize energy usage, and provide personalized comfort settings, ultimately enhancing user experience and energy efficiency.

Furthermore, the market is witnessing a proliferation of wireless communication technologies such as Wi-Fi, Zigbee, and Bluetooth, enabling seamless connectivity and interoperability with a wide range of smart devices and platforms. This connectivity allows users to control their smart thermostats remotely via smartphones or voice assistants, enhancing convenience and accessibility.
